The Blink Sync Module 2 must connect to your Wi-Fi network to function optimally.There are two possibilities for you to resolve the issue. Possibility 1: Smart Connect on the router is ON but ensure that your router publicizes the 2.4 GHz network. Then when the Blink system asks you for the network, choose the credentials of your 2.4 GHz network. Having done this, the connection to the Blink server will be successful.

The Blink Outdoor 4, Wired Floodlight, Video Doorbell, Outdoor and Indoor (3rd Gen), Mini, and XT2 cameras have two-way audio. Accessing the Blink app through your mobile device, you can speak and hear through the camera's speaker and microphone. Note: Two-way audio is not available in the XT and Indoor (1st Gen).Mar 16, 2024 · Step 1: Adding A New Camera. Open the Blink app on your mobile device. Sync Module-managed systems require a Sync Module 2 and works with all Blink devices. Camera-managed systems are available with the following devices: Blink Mini, Wired Floodlight Camera, and Video Doorbell. When adding a Sync Module, Mini, Video Doorbell, or Wired Floodlight Camera, you will be prompted to connect your Blink app to the temporary Wi-Fi network. It is named “BLINK-" followed by the last four digits of the device's serial number. The Sync Module manages communications between your Blink devices and our secure servers; therefore ... Blink Video Doorbell. The Blink Video Doorbell flashes a red LED on the ring surrounding the doorbell button when it is seeking connection. During setup, and change of system or Wi-Fi, the red LED shows if the doorbell is ready to connect. If the red LED is not flashing as expected, remove the batteries for five seconds and reinsert them.

Fitbit Zip is a popular device that allows you to track your daily steps, distance covered, and c... No, the Video Doorbell does not require a Sync Module. Without a Sync Module, Live View and two-way audio are only available by tapping the motion notification for a doorbell press or motion event within 60 seconds of receiving the notification on your mobile device. With a Sync Module, these features are available anytime on-demand. Learn more ... The Blink Outdoor 4, Wired Floodlight, Video Doorbell, Outdoor, Indoor (3rd Gen), and Mini cameras can store clips with the Sync Module 2 when it has a recognized USB drive inserted.
